2011-03-22 95 views
-1

驗證了HABTM不工作,我用下面的代碼:Rails的HABTM驗證

Class GroupsUsers < ActiveRecord::Base 

    belongs_to :user 
    belongs_to :group 
    validates_uniqueness_of :user_id, :scope => :group_id 

end 

有沒有人有一個解決方案,這是爲什麼不工作?

+0

你得到的錯誤是什麼?聲明似乎很好。你如何創建你的關係? – dombesz 2011-03-22 09:28:38

+1

我在這裏看不到HABTM關係?你能否澄清一下這個問題以及你所看到的錯誤。 – lebreeze 2011-03-22 09:29:57

+0

噢,是的,你是對的lebreeze,這不是habtm,沒有注意到提及。 – Spyros 2011-03-22 09:31:52

回答

0

我認爲這可能是複數模型的名稱。嘗試使用GroupUser。

編輯

正如評論指出上述(i起先不通知),你說你做一個HABTM。你其實不這麼做。它更像是通過關聯的has_many的中間模型。